Payrachali Village

Payrachali is an inhabited village in Jhargram Block of Paschim Medinipur district, West Bengal. Its Census village code is 339880, the Census 2011 record lists 200 people in 41 households and the reported area is 90.55 hectares. The local references include Jhargram CD Block and the nearest town reference is Jhargram12 at about 12 km.

Population and Social Groups

The Census 2011 record lists 200 people in 41 households, with 105 male residents and 95 female residents. The average household size is 4.88, and SC share is 23% and ST share is 70.5% for Payrachali. Population density works out to about 220.87 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y

Land-use records for Payrachali show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, net sown area is 38.27 hectares and irrigated land is 5.26 hectares (13.7%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
